Should I switch from Yahoo Mail to iCloud Mail for better privacy? by VisualArm807 in iCloud

[–]Standard-Document-78 1 point2 points  (0 children)

Your question is about privacy, but privacy from who? If you want privacy from Apple, you’re not gonna get it using iCloud Mail, they’re able to see the contents of your email. You won’t get privacy from any email provider unless your emailing someone with an account with the same email provider and that email provider has E2EE enabled for emails

But you will get privacy from advertisers

What’s your system for organizing important documents across devices? by yesCoolgirl in productivity

[–]Standard-Document-78 1 point2 points  (0 children)

I use iCloud Drive with a hybrid of PARA structure and GTD workflow. A central inbox folder where I drop in EVERYTHING. Then a few times a week I check in and move stuff to their proper project or area. But the important thing is the central inbox, the CENTRAL inbox has been one of the best organizing practices in my life. One inbox to capture everything

I have multiple inboxes of course, but everything in PDF/webpage/image/video/audio format, ends up here. Tasks go to my iCloud Reminders.

My camera roll gets cleared out and dumped into my iCloud Drive central inbox. I screenshot anything I want to be reminded about, but if I don’t check my screenshots, I forget it and end up having 5,000 photos with stuff I never think about. Most pictures I keep in their own “Memories” folder, some stuff either turns into tasks or references for an area of my life or project I’m working on. I screenshot anything, texts, instagram ads, google maps businesses, etc

I dump my voice memos into my central inbox too. I scan my physical mail and put the PDF in my central inbox too. I print as PDF my emails and put them in there too

Basically I have all these different things that capture information (voice, texts, mail, email, pictures), then I dump them all in one place (my “central inbox”), then I organize based on PARA method using the Getting Things Done workflow.

Which set-and-forget iPhone Shortcuts actually reduce daily stress? by Illustrious_Bit_9487 in iphone

[–]Standard-Document-78 5 points6 points  (0 children)

I do Instacart for work so maybe 20-50 times a day, I have to start my car and turn off my car. I have an automation so that when my phone connects to carplay, it switches to the phone speaker and plays an audiobook on Audible. (Changing audiobooks requires changing the automation but it doesn’t feel crazy inconvenient)

I also keep my phone on portrait-lock all day but watch youtube at night, so I have an automation at around 1 am to lock my portrait orientation

I have two iphones, one personal and one work. During the day, I only use my work phone. But if I put on my airpods, it will switch back and forth between both. So I have an automation at 1 am every night to turn off bluetooth on my personal phone to prevent the airpod multiple device problem.

I receive cash tips. I have a shortcut on my work phone where I tap the home screen icon, it asks me which delivery app the cash tip was from, and it adds a reminder for me to add it to my income & expenses.
